The Importance of CRM Projects in Business Growth
Customer Relationship Management (CRM) projects play a crucial role in the success and growth of businesses across various industries. Implementing a robust CRM system can help companies effectively manage their interactions with customers, streamline processes, and drive revenue growth.
One of the key benefits of CRM projects is the ability to centralize customer data. By storing all customer information in a single database, businesses can gain a comprehensive view of their customers’ preferences, purchase history, and interactions with the company. This enables companies to personalize their marketing efforts, improve customer service, and ultimately enhance customer satisfaction.
CRM projects also facilitate better communication within an organization. By providing employees with access to real-time customer data, CRM systems enable sales teams to identify opportunities for cross-selling or upselling, marketing teams to create targeted campaigns, and customer service teams to provide personalized support.
Furthermore, CRM projects help businesses track and analyze key metrics related to customer engagement and sales performance. By generating reports and analytics based on the data stored in the CRM system, companies can gain valuable insights into customer behavior, identify trends, and make informed business decisions.
In today’s competitive business landscape, maintaining strong relationships with customers is essential for long-term success. CRM projects empower businesses to build lasting connections with their customers by providing personalized experiences and tailored solutions that meet their needs.
In conclusion, investing in CRM projects is a strategic decision that can drive business growth by enhancing customer relationships, improving efficiency, and increasing revenue. By leveraging the power of CRM systems, businesses can position themselves for success in an increasingly competitive market.
9 Essential Tips for Successfully Managing Your CRM Project
- Clearly define your CRM project goals and objectives.
- Involve key stakeholders from different departments in the planning process.
- Select a CRM system that aligns with your business needs and budget.
- Provide comprehensive training to all users to ensure effective adoption of the CRM system.
- Regularly update and maintain accurate data in the CRM system.
- Utilize automation features to streamline processes and save time.
- Implement security measures to protect sensitive customer data stored in the CRM.
- Monitor key performance indicators (KPIs) to track the success of your CRM project.
- Seek feedback from users regularly to identify areas for improvement.

Implement security measures to protect sensitive customer data stored in the CRM.
It is crucial to implement robust security measures to safeguard sensitive customer data stored in the CRM system. By prioritizing data security, businesses can ensure the confidentiality and integrity of customer information, building trust and credibility with their clients. Implementing encryption, access controls, regular security audits, and compliance with data protection regulations are essential steps to protect sensitive data from unauthorized access or breaches. Prioritizing security measures not only protects the business from potential risks but also demonstrates a commitment to maintaining the privacy and trust of customers.
Monitor key performance indicators (KPIs) to track the success of your CRM project.
Monitoring key performance indicators (KPIs) is essential to track the success of your CRM project. By regularly assessing metrics such as customer acquisition rates, customer retention rates, sales conversion rates, and customer satisfaction scores, you can gain valuable insights into the effectiveness of your CRM implementation. Tracking KPIs allows you to identify areas of improvement, measure the impact of your CRM efforts, and make data-driven decisions to optimize your strategies for better results.
